What does "mileage-based service" refer to?

Mileage-based service refers to maintenance services that are recommended at specific intervals determined by the number of miles driven by the vehicle. This approach is designed to ensure that vehicles receive timely maintenance and repairs based on how frequently they are used, rather than solely on age, which can vary greatly among vehicles. Regular maintenance, such as oil changes, fluid checks, and replacements of parts, can be scheduled based on the mileage noted in the vehicle's manual, allowing for optimal performance and longevity of the vehicle.

This method contrasts with other service models, such as those based on a vehicle's age or those initiated by owner preference, which don't necessarily align maintenance needs with actual wear and tear caused by use. Additionally, solely servicing a vehicle when it breaks down is reactive rather than proactive, which could lead to more severe issues or costly repairs by neglecting regular maintenance. Thus, mileage-based service represents a structured and preventive approach to vehicle care, emphasizing regular checks and services aligned with the vehicle's usage.
